mirror of
https://github.com/gmemstr/sliproad.git
synced 2024-09-19 16:11:11 +01:00
Improve UPX install for CI
This commit is contained in:
parent
a5494c8811
commit
2ab4de5526
|
@ -16,11 +16,13 @@ jobs:
|
|||
- run:
|
||||
name: Install UPX
|
||||
command: |
|
||||
echo 'export PATH=$PATH:/home/circleci/upx/bin' >> $BASH_ENV
|
||||
if ! type "upx" > /dev/null; then
|
||||
wget https://github.com/upx/upx/releases/download/v3.96/upx-3.96-amd64_linux.tar.xz
|
||||
tar xf upx-3.96-amd64_linux.tar.xz
|
||||
sudo mv upx-3.96-amd64_linux/upx /usr/local/bin
|
||||
chmod +x /usr/local/bin/upx
|
||||
mkdir -p /home/circleci/upx/bin
|
||||
mv upx-3.96-amd64_linux/upx /home/circleci/upx/bin
|
||||
chmod +x /home/circleci/upx/bin/upx
|
||||
fi
|
||||
- run:
|
||||
command: make dist
|
||||
|
@ -33,7 +35,7 @@ jobs:
|
|||
- save_cache:
|
||||
key: upx-3.96
|
||||
paths:
|
||||
- /usr/local/bin/upx
|
||||
- /home/circleci/upx
|
||||
test:
|
||||
docker:
|
||||
- image: cimg/go:1.14
|
||||
|
|
Loading…
Reference in a new issue